阅读理解。IMPROVE ON SLEEP
     Good health needs good sleep. Going to bed before you"re tired. No eating or reading in bed. Go to
bed at the same time before midnight and get up at the same time. Your body likes routine (常规) for a
good night"s sleep.STAY FREE OF FLU
     Studies show that a cold or flu virus (病毒) can live on our hands for long. So wash all parts of your
hands frequently with soap and water. For more ways to prevent the spread of flu, please call the Health
Line at 1800 848 1313.ORAL (口腔) HEALTH
     Brush your teeth twice a day and visit the dentist at least once a year. The mouth is a mirror of
disease. The oral examination is not only for the health of teeth, but the whole body. For more of it,
please visit www. mydr. com. au. FIT FOR LIFE
     Studies have shown that many diseases have something to do with little or no physical (身体) activity.
Try to do it for 30 minutes a day, 5 days or more a week. For more information, please call the Health
Line at 1800 438 2000.1. If you want to get a good sleep, you"d better _____.
